College Park, GA is considered suburban, located about 10 miles south of downtown Atlanta. The area offers a mix of residential, commercial, and industrial spaces. The landscape primarily consists of residential neighborhoods with tree-lined streets, as well as commercial areas with shopping centers and office buildings.

In terms of amenities, College Park is home to several parks and recreational facilities, providing opportunities for outdoor activities such as sports, picnics, and hiking. Additionally, there are a variety of restaurants, cafes, and retail stores in the area, ensuring convenient access to everyday necessities and dining options.
